Council Rock North Comments
A hard fought game against a really disciplined team. Our league and crossover games are very unpredictable in terms of outcomes and Souderton's record doesn't reflect their challenge. They are well organized and hard to break down.
We started well and had a decent amount of possession but couldn't find a final pass or break the defense down. At half time we talked about trying to be better in possession and started the second half well. Eventually our pressure paid off. Lexi Fischer was able to fire a ball from just outside the box on a clearance to score the game winner.
We've had a long couple of weeks, and we've been unlucky with some injuries, over the last few games our depth has been tested in different ways. On Wednesday we had girls work really hard defensively to try and stop Pennridge, today we had some younger attacking players who really gave us a burst after halftime to help us win. Isabel Diaz, Keagen Terry & Isabella Lanza are all freshman who made big contributions today in earning a victory.
Souderton Comments
Council Rock North – 1
Souderton – 0

Back-to-back strong performances from us, so it is difficult to come out of it without a result. We started the game really strong today and did a good job of setting the tone and winning balls in the midfield. Early in the first half we were finding space in the channels between defenders and were able to use the width and create some opportunities. Lily Heron got in behind a few times but wasn’t able to get anything on net. She finally found some space on the right wing and hit a nice cross into Sienna Stunkard who hit a nice one time shot that was saved well by Council Rock’s keeper. Towards the end of the half, we got away from connecting passes a bit, but our back line was solid and organized and we were able to limit Council Rock’s opportunities.

At half time we talked about settling down and finding space between the lines and were able to do so early on. Hannah Beckett slipped a nice ball through to Sienna for a good chance, but it was saved well again by the keeper. Jules Purvy was able to create an opportunity for herself on the opposite wing a few minutes later. She was able to round the keeper and cut it on net, but a Council Rock defender made a last-ditch effort to put her off and did just enough to force her shot wide.

After what was a really strong defensive performance, we were unfortunate to give up a goal halfway through the half. A blocked shot at the top of the 18 deflected and fell to a Council Rock player who had a good finish. Other than that, I thought Avery Carroll, Jules DeCaro, Hailey Rohr, and Paige Geiger did a great job of keeping things organized at the back. Paige had another outstanding game both sides of the ball. We made push at the end of the game, but just couldn’t find a finishing touch to get a result.
